Video guidelines
Length of Video Clips
Please do not upload any videos that are more than 7-8 minutes in length. If you have a longer clip, it will probably work better if you cut the clip into two separate parts and add it to the website in that way. Clips that are too long typically do not get viewed all the way to the end.
What file format is best?
Flash Files Work Best or Quicktime formats (Mpegs, MP4) are the best. We can also support H.264, Soreson or Mpeg 4.
Windows Media (.wmv) is supported, but sources are usually already heavily compressed and can have square artefacts/dropped frames after conversion.
Are there any formats you cannot take?
DivX (the commercial product), as opposed to XviD (the open source one) can produce clips that we can't import. Real Video (.rm) is not supported.
Is there a file limit to video posts?
Recommended bitrate is between 512 and 1024 kbit/s for all formats, so maximum file size is about 8Mb / min. There is a maximum 100Mb upload file size.
Video
Resolution Recommended: 1280 x 720 (16 x 9 HD) and 640 x 480 (4:3 SD)
As low as possible. Best quality is obtained by increasing bitrate and keyframes, not resolution.
If the movie is shot with a phone it is preferable to decrease resolution from max so as to allow the phone to not drop frames
If the movie is shot with a camera it is preferable to have a resolution as close as possible to our video player 626 px X 440 px
What format? (16:9 or 4:3)
Both are accepted by the encoder and player with no issues.
Some videos may not have the format set so our player will horizontally shrink a 16:9 video into a 3:4 format.
What file dimensions?
626 px X 440 px – this is for 4:3 format.
625 px X 351 px – this is for 16:3 Widescreen format.
